Touch Pad

•• You can use the Touch Pad in the same way you use the Touch Pad on a laptop.

•• If you don't press any button within 30 seconds, the Smart Touch Control is set to Sleep mode automatically.

•• To wake up the Smart Touch Control, press the Touch Pad.

•• If you press the Touch Pad for 2 seconds, it has the same effect as pressing the MUTEMbutton on your remote. (Available only when Source is set to TV.)

1.Press the back of the remote at the very bottom with both thumbs, and then slide the battery cover up in the direction of the arrow.

2.Install two batteries so that the polarity of the batteries (+/-) matches the illustration in the battery compartment.

3.Slide the cover down in the direction of the arrow to close the battery cover.
